Gaza, MINA – Palestine Scholars Association and muslim/">International Union of Muslim Scholars – Palestine staged on Wednesday a solidarity sit-in with Rohingya Muslims who are subjected to awful crimes in Myanmar (Burma).
A number of Mulsim scholars and university lecturers along with some national figures participated in the event that was held in the main headquarters of the Association in Gaza city, PIC reported.
Marwan Abu Ras, head of the Association, said that Palestinian Muslim scholars strongly condemn the dreadful crimes being committed against Muslims in Myanmar and slammed the international community for its silence towards the appalling massacres against Muslims in that Asian country.
Abu Ras called on the United Nations to abide by its responsibilities of protecting civilians and asked human rights organizations to fairly deal with Muslims without applying double standard policies.

He called on all countries in the world to take serious action in order to protect the oppressed Muslims in Myanmar. (T/R04/RS5)
